Summary

Hard Reset is a fast-paced, unpredictable, and clever take on the LitRPG genre, blending beloved sci-fi and apocalyptic themes to create an intricate new reality.

In this world, life begins in a coffin, cars float, a good ray gun is your best friend, and computer displays are activated with a flick of the wrist. It all feels so real, so right … and it all feels so wrong.

Some things remain the same in every reality: People with power crave more power. You’re free to live your life as long as you don’t challenge the status quo.

Tom doesn’t like the status quo. Never has.

Never will.

With a smart-mouthed computer program, a quick-shooting bounty hunter, and a pissed-off stranger as his allies, Tom takes on a corrupt, authoritarian government.

All the while, in another world, someone is studying his every move and thought. Tom may hold the key to humanity’s future.

If he can survive the game … without being reset.
